#DYK
➡️ Studies show that for every dollar invested in the health workforce, there is a 9-fold economic return.

#DYK
➡️ Investment in health workers may increase global life expectancy by up to 3.7 years and could save 60 million lives by 2030.

#DYK
➡️ WHO predicts a global shortage of 11 million health workers by 2030, greatly impacting the global capacity for health resource provision.

Count CHWs. - Community Health Impact Coalition Learn more about the first ever implementation guide to support national governments and their technical and financial partners to develop a functional, continuously maintained, shared and institution...

Most countries don't know how many CHWs they have, where they are, or how to contact them.

#HealthWorkersSaveLives, but they can only be effective if they're salaried, skilled, supervised and supplied. And we can't ensure that without knowing where they are. #CountCHWs.
